I have some XML like so: <enrties> <entry number="20.35"> <entry number="50.95"> <entry number="20.02"> <entry number="1.00"> <entry number="5.22"> </enrties> I am trying to process those numbers with a template. If I try to do: <xsl:for-each select = "//entry"> <xsl:value-of select="@number"/><br /> </xsl:for-each> as you would expect, I get: 20.35 50.95 20.02 1.00 5.22 If however, I do: <xsl:for-each select = "//entry"> <xsl:variable name="currentNumber" select="@number"/> <xsl:value-of select="$currentNumber"/> </xsl:for-each> I get: - - ./,),(-*,( 50.95 20.02 1.00 5.22 It seems to completely mess up the first entry every time!
